I was trying to set up a new homelab server the other day, and I stumbled upon this frustrating issue. At first, I thought it was a firewall problem, but after checking the rules, I realized that wasn't the case. After some digging, I discovered that the issue was due to the SSH service not being enabled on the server. But here's the thing: I had enabled the service, but I hadn't restarted it after making some configuration changes. The command 'sudo systemctl restart sshd' saved the day. It got me thinking, though - what other services might be in a similar state? I started checking the status of other services, and sure enough, I found a few that needed a restart. Moral of the story: always double-check the service status after making changes, and don't be afraid to restart when necessary.
